1243/1341 = ≈92.69%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 1243/1341, or about 92.69%, might describe a school attendance rate, the portion of products that passed inspection, or the percentage of people who completed a survey. It suggests that nearly everyone or nearly everything in the group met the goal.
You can picture it as a little more than 9 out of every 10 items, with fewer than 1 out of 10 left over. On a 100-square grid, shade almost the entire grid, leaving only about 7 squares unshaded.
A common mistake is to treat 92.69% as exactly 93% or as a perfect score. Rounding may be useful for a quick estimate, but the small difference can matter when the total group is large or when the percentage represents an important result.
